A minimum of 7 years appropriate/recognisable experience in nursing after registration with SANC as Professional Nurse in General Nursing.
Minimum Educational Qualification:
Basic R425 qualification (i.e. diploma/degree in Nursing) or equivalent qualification that allows registration with the SANC as Professional Nurse and Midwife.
Duties
Manage the clinical services and rostering of staff. Responsible for planning, managing, coordinating and maintaining an optimal quality Nursing Service as an Operational Manager in a hospital setting. Participative management and utilization of Human Resources, to fulfil operational and developmental functions in the area. Manage and monitor the Financial Resources, consumables and equipment of the clinical area. Initiate and participate in training, development and research within the nursing department. Deliver a support service to the Nursing Service Department and the institution. Maintain ethical standards and promote professional growth and self-development.
